“Currently, the display market is undergoing rapid change with OLED panels expected to quickly replace the LCD panel to become mainstream,” Samsung said in a statement. “In the midst of structural changes the display industry, the adoption of measures for change and innovation, including the restructuring of the business, it is crucial to improve the competitiveness of our business for our view.”
After the spinoff is completed, “the new company will consider adopting various measures of restructuring including merger with Samsung Mobile display and S-LCD Corporation,” Samsung said, acknowledging that more cost-cutting moves were in the way.
